WPS Spreadsheet offers a powerful yet underutilized feature known as Data Tables, which enables users to create organized simulation matrices for analyzing how changes in one or two variables affect the outcomes of formulas in a worksheet. This functionality is particularly valuable for cash flow modeling, budget planning, risk assessment, and alternative outcome testing. Unlike simple manual adjustments, Data Tables automate the process of testing multiple input combinations and display results in a clean, organized format.


To create a one variable data table, begin by setting up your base formula in a cell that depends on a single input value. For example, if you are calculating loan payments based on an interest rate, place the PMT function in a cell with a reference to a cell containing the interest rate. Then, list a series of interest rates in a column next to the formula. Select the range that includes the formula and all the input values. Navigate to the Data tab, click Scenario Manager, and choose Table Model. In the dialog box, specify the cell reference for the input variable—this is the cell your formula depends on—and leave the other field blank. WPS Spreadsheet will then fill the grid with computed outputs for each input value.


For two variable data tables, the process is similar but requires a two-dimensional input matrix. Place one set of input values in a column and another in a row, with the formula in the origin cell where the row and column intersect. Select the entire grid including the formula, row headers, wps下载 and column headers. Again, access the Data Table option under Scenario Analysis. This time, assign the horizontal variable cell and the vertical variable cell to reflect the two variables your model depends on. The resulting table will show how multiple input scenarios influence the outcome, making it easier to detect thresholds.


One of the key advantages of using Data Tables is their automatic updating capability. When the base formula or input values change, the table recomputes without intervention, ensuring your analysis remains current without requiring manual recalculations. This makes Data Tables ideal for rapid scenario exploration where multiple scenarios need to be explored quickly. Additionally, because the results are displayed in a structured matrix, they are easy to interpret and can be exported for documentation.


It is important to note that Data Tables are static in terms of their calculation method—they do not support recursive calculations. Therefore, they should be used for deterministic models where outcomes are logically calculated from inputs. Users should also avoid placing other formulas within the table range, as this can trigger calculation errors.


For advanced users, combining Data Tables with named ranges enhances clarity. Naming the input cells and output ranges makes it easier to select inputs in the setup window and simplifies future modifications. Furthermore, formatting the table with borders, shading, and conditional formatting can emphasize critical results.
